HUTTO, Texas (KXAN) -- A termination of a contract for the Brushy Creek Amphitheater is now putting a damper on upcoming events, the amphitheater said in a news release. The amphitheater said it is "committed to exploring new opportunities to continue providing exceptional experiences." The decision was mutual and made effective immediately between the city of Hutto and Directors of Chaos, the release said. The amphitheater said it is "actively seeking new management solutions" for future events. The RAIN: Beatles Tribute show scheduled for Aug. 1 was canceled, the news release said. All ticket holders were notified and refunded, according to the the amphitheater. The amphitheater is 65 acres of parkland, is located adjacent to Adam Orgain Park and has Brushy Creek access, the release said. "We are grateful for the efforts and contributions of the Directors of Chaos over the course of our partnership," the release said.
